Illinois Code § 235 ILCS 5/7-14

Separate license for each premise; transfer to other

premises. Licenses issued hereunder apply only to the premises
described in
the application and in the license issued thereon, and only one location
shall be so described in each license. After a license has been granted for
particular premises, the State Commission or the local commissioner, as the
case may be, upon proper showing, may endorse upon said license permission
to abandon the premises therein described and remove therefrom to other
premises approved by him or it, but in order to obtain such approval the
licensee shall file with the State Commission and local commissioner a
request in writing and a statement under oath which shall show that the
premises to which removal is to be made comply in all respects with the
requirements of this Act.
A transfer may only be requested to a premise within the same jurisdiction
that issued the original local liquor license.
